Index of /out/cache/images/7rHwq48LOVd7xXyV-KWotBZvL7WTReQDAVWHL1EzQ+s=

 NameLast modifiedSizeDescription

 Parent Directory   -  
 60.1752744282523.tkR..>2025-07-17 05:23 20K